Exceptions can be internally defined (by the run-time system) or user defined. Examples of internally defined exceptions include division by zero and out of memory. Some common internal exceptions have predefined names, such as ZERO_DIVIDE and STORAGE_ERROR. The other internal exceptions can be given names. You can define exceptions of your own in the declarative part of any PL/SQL block, subprogram, or package. For example, you might define an exception named insufficient_funds to flag overdrawn bank accounts. Unlike internal exceptions, user-defined exceptions must be given names. When an error occurs, an exception is raised. That is, normal execution stops and control transfers to the exception-handling part of your PL/SQL block or subprogram. Internal

What is the WHEN https://docs.oracle.com/cd/A97630_01/appdev.920/a96624/07_errs.htm OTHERS clause in Oracle? The WHEN OTHERS clause is used to trap all remaining exceptions that have not been handled by your Named System Exceptions and Named Programmer-Defined Exceptions. Syntax We will take a look at the syntax for the WHEN OTHERS clause in both procedures and functions. Syntax for Procedures The syntax for the WHEN OTHERS clause in a procedure is: CREATE [OR REPLACE] https://www.techonthenet.com/oracle/exceptions/when_others.php PROCEDURE procedure_name [ (parameter [,parameter]) ] IS [declaration_section] BEGIN executable_section EXCEPTION WHEN exception_name1 THEN [statements] WHEN exception_name2 THEN [statements] WHEN exception_name_n THEN [statements] WHEN OTHERS THEN [statements] END [procedure_name]; Syntax for Functions The syntax for the WHEN OTHERS clause in a function is: CREATE [OR REPLACE] FUNCTION function_name [ (parameter [,parameter]) ] RETURN return_datatype IS | AS [declaration_section] BEGIN executable_section EXCEPTION WHEN exception_name1 THEN [statements] WHEN exception_name2 THEN [statements] WHEN exception_name_n THEN [statements] WHEN OTHERS THEN [statements] END [function_name]; Example Here is an example of a procedure that uses a WHEN OTHERS clause: CREATE OR REPLACE PROCEDURE add_new_order (order_id_in IN NUMBER, sales_in IN NUMBER) IS no_sales EXCEPTION; BEGIN IF sales_in = 0 THEN RAISE no_sales; ELSE INSERT INTO orders (order_id, total_sales ) VALUES ( order_id_in, sales_in ); END IF; EXCEPTION WHEN DUP_VAL_ON_INDEX THEN raise_application_error (-20001,'You have tried to insert a duplicate order_id.'); WHEN no_sales THEN raise_application_error (-20001,'You must have sales in order to submit the order.'); WHEN OTHERS THEN raise_application_error (-20002,'An error has occurred inserting an order.'); END; In this example, if an exception is encountered that is not a DUP_VAL_ON_INDEX or a no_sales, it will be trapped by the WHEN OTHERS clause. What is a named system exception in Oracle? Named system exceptions are exceptions that have been given names by PL/SQL. They are named in the STANDARD package in PL/SQL and do not pl sql exception need to be defined by the programmer. Oracle has a standard set of exceptions already named as follows: Oracle Exception Name Oracle Error Explanation DUP_VAL_ON_INDEX ORA-00001 You tried to execute an INSERT or UPDATE statement that has created a duplicate value in a field restricted by a unique index. TIMEOUT_ON_RESOURCE ORA-00051 You were waiting for a resource and you timed out. TRANSACTION_BACKED_OUT ORA-00061 The remote portion of a transaction has rolled back. INVALID_CURSOR ORA-01001 You tried to reference a cursor that does not yet exist. This may have happened because you've executed a FETCH cursor or CLOSE cursor before OPENing the cursor. NOT_LOGGED_ON ORA-01012 You tried to execute a call to Oracle before logging in. LOGIN_DENIED ORA-01017 You tried to log into Oracle with an invalid username/password combination.
